The sun generates its energy through nuclear fusion, making helium from hydrogen. The main process by which this happens, called the proton-proton chain, goes as follows:

  • Two protons come together to create deuterium, a positron, a neutrino, and energy: p + p D + e+ + + energy
  • The deuterium fuses with another proton to make 3He: D + p 3He + energy
  • Fianlly, 4He is produced by fusing two 3He nuclei together: 3He + 3He 4He + p + p + energy
